Research Instrument

The researcher will prepare a survey questionnaire aimed at finding data to

determine the correlation between the exhibition of enhance touristification and

adversities faced by the residents of Barangay Lantic, City of Carmona, Cavite. The

survey instrument had three (3) parts classified accordingly: the demographic profile and

leisure activities in the area, the exhibition of enhance touristification, and adversities

faced by the local residents.

Researchers use the four-point Likert scale to rate the exhibition of enhance

touristification and adversities faced by the residents of Barangay Lantic, City of

Carmona, Cavite.

Table 2. The Four-Point Likert Scale for the Exhibition of Enhance Touristification

Rate Equivalent Verbal Interpretation

4 3.25 – 4.00 Strongly Agree

3 2.50 – 3.24 Agree


2 1.75 – 2.49 Disagree

1 1.00 – 1.74 Strongly Disagree

Table 3. The Four-Point Likert Scale for the Adversities Faced by the Local Residents
Rate Equivalent Verbal Interpretation
4 3.25 – 4.00 Strongly Agree

3 2.50 – 3.24 Agree

2 1.75 – 2.49 Disagree

1 1.00 – 1.74 Strongly Disagree


Statistical Treatment of Data

The study used the following formulas:

Frequency and percentage are used to represent the proportion of participants

falling into different categories.

The independent t-test, also known as the two-sample t-test, is employed to

compare the means of two distinct groups to ascertain if there is a significant difference

between them.

Pearson’s r correlation coefficient is widely used to measure the strength and

direction of the linear relationship between two variables, producing a value between -1

and 1. This coefficient signifies how one variable changes as the other changes.
